Brief Introduction to the School:
Established in 1995, this school offers an adapted version of an American curriculum from KG to Grade 12, serving a mostly Kuwaiti student body (95%) with an international curriculum and a good mix of international and local teaching staff. The school is divided into four sections: Early Years, Elementary (Grades 1-5), Middle School (Grades 6-8), and High School (Grades 9-12). Specialist teachers for non-core subjects are provided for KG and the Elementary Department. The school's mission is to provide high-quality international education while preserving and promoting Kuwaiti values and traditions. This program is implemented by highly qualified, highly motivated teachers. High expectations of academic and behavioral standards are maintained, and creativity is promoted for students, enabling them to study internationally and become successful 21st-century adults.

Living in Kuwait:
A heady mix of market bazaars and gleaming skyscrapers along a glistening coast, Kuwait is your prototypical oil-rich state. Travelers looking for a relaxed entry into the Muslim world can look forward to wandering around mosques, souks, and other sandy traces of bygone Bedouin days. Behind the glitzy opulence lies a deep sense of traditional values and warm Arabian hospitality. Kuwait City and the surrounding communities are developing into buzzing metropolises with gleaming high rises, numerous luxury hotels, brand new shopping malls, lots of cafes and restaurants, cinemas, and lush parks set along wide avenues.
